WebThe InOrder traversal is one of the three popular ways to traverse a binary tree data structure, the other two being the preOrder and postOrder.During the in-order traversal algorithm, the left subtree is explored first, … WebWe can easily implement recursive binary tree traversals (preorder, inorder, and postorder) iteratively using a stack. We need to understand the flow of recursive calls in DFS traversal and mimic what the compiler does in the background. So, we need to follow a similar process and use our own stack to simulate the recursive binary tree traversal using …
C Program to Perform Inorder Recursive Traversal of a Given …
WebAssuming BTreeNode is a generic definition of your b-tree node, whereas T1 is the type of the keys and T2 is the type of the values in the tree, and sortedKeys is the list you are after, you can use the following recursive method. The idea is very similar to an inOrder traversal in binary search tree, first visit the left-most child, then visit ... Web22 de ene. de 2010 · I am able to understand preorder traversal without using recursion, but I'm having a hard time with inorder traversal. I just don't seem to get it, perhaps, because I haven't understood the inner working of recursion. football laces images
Inorder Tree Traversal without recursion and without stack
Web3 de mar. de 2024 · If we perform an inorder traversal in this binary tree, then the traversal will be as follows: Step 1: The traversal will go from 1 to its left subtree i.e., 2, then from 2 to its left subtree root, i.e., 4. Now 4... Step 2: As the left subtree of 2 is visited … WebSo now print the value of all nodes inorder traversing. Step 1. Construct a binary tree as above using the GenerateBTNode function. Step 2. Call displayTreeInorder and pass the root node. Step 3. First, call displayTreeInorder and pass the left child of the current node recursively until we get NULL. Step 4. WebThe traversal can be done iteratively where the deferred nodes are stored in the stack, or it can be done by recursion, where the deferred nodes are stored implicitly in the call stack. … electroplating reaction